1.    If you make a list of the top ten most challenging jobs in the world, chances are that being a teacher will not make the cut. Let's think about their complex task millions of educators face each day as they try to teach a group of often unfriendly, disorderly kids into intelligent, well-rounded individuals. That surely has to be the toughest job in the world, especially taking into consideration that there is no promotion waiting for them even if they are wildly successful.
    What if these all-important individuals that we often take for granted disappear from our lives? That was what Project Ed and Participant Media's teaching campaign asked filmmakers of all ages to envision(想象) for their recently-held contest.
    Their short films were called "A World without Teachers", whose intention was to inspire more young people to become teachers. However, the 62 amazing video submissions(提交物) also serve as a reminder of how terrible things would be if we didn't have these selfless individuals guiding us through life. What was interesting is that even the youngest contestants didn't accept the idea that there's no person to tell them what to do.
    High-school student Savannah Wakefield considered if art as we know today would have been different without teachers. Would C. Monet have discovered his talent for impressionism?
    Miles Horst, who won the 1,000-dollar prize for the best submission, envisions a world where teachers are replaced by a "brain box" in his fun animated entry. Youth category winner Marina Barham's video describes a fact we all know but often forget. Teachers don't just teach; they inspire — something that no electronic device, no matter how smart, can do!
    So the next time you think your teacher is being "troublesome" for trying to channel you in the right direction, imagine a life without him / her. We have a feeling it will not appear as rosy!
